Individual Manicotti
6066596
Ingredients
  • 1 pint of ricotta cheese
  • 2 cups of sh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 1 cup of shredded parmesan cheese
  • 2 eggs
  • 2 tablespoons of fresh parsley
  • salt and pepper to taste
  • 1 jar (23 oz) of spaghetti sauce
  • 1 package (8oz) of manicotti pasta
  • 1 whole carrot (optional)

Instructions 1. Preheat oven to 350 degrees 2. Cook manicotti shells according to package directions, drain and rinse with cold water 3. In a large mixing bowl, combine the ricotta, mozzarella cheese, 3/4 cup of parmesan cheese, eggs, parsley and salt and pepper 4. Heat spaghetti sauce in a small saucepan. *Tip- always cook it for about 30 minutes with a whole carrot to remove some of the acidity of the spaghetti sauce 5. Meanwhile spoon about 3 tablespoons of the cheese mixture into the manicotti shells to fill 6. Spoon enough of the spaghetti sauce to cover the bottom of each individual baking dish 7. Lay 2-3 filled manicotti shells on top of the sauce and cover with additional sauce 8. Sprinkle with parmesan cheese and bake for 20-25 minutes uncovered.
